## EXIF Scrubbing in Pixelrinse

All user uploads pass through the Pixelrinse scrubber before storage. It strips GPS coordinates, camera serials, and timestamps from JPEG and HEIC files. When reviewing PRs that touch the upload path, confirm the scrubber middleware runs before any thumbnail generation, since thumbnails inherit metadata otherwise. The scrubber calls the Lensward verification API to confirm each file was cleaned, and that call is authenticated. Add the following line to your local env file:

sealed setting: RELAY_SECRET3=a28

## 3.2.0 — Changed defaults

TranscodeBarn workers now default to two-pass encoding for all 4K sources; the single-pass fast path is opt-in. Idle worker reaping dropped from 30 to 10 minutes, and the Quillhaven region is now the primary fallback pool. Nothing breaks, but throughput assumptions in older reviews no longer hold. New defaults are listed below.

service settings:
ralael:
  pin: 7453
  tenant: zorath
  seal: seal_087806e4
  metrics_host: metrics.ralael.paliqworks.example
  standby_team: fraath
  escalation: praok-istiel
  nonce: 10e083

14:22 — Slimmed base image for the Harwick ingest service rolled to prod. Removed debug toolchain, cut image from 1.4 GB to 310 MB. Missed that the Pellin health probe shelled out to a stripped binary; pods flapped for nine minutes. Reverted probe to HTTP check, redeployed. Action item: probe audit across all slimmed images. The corrected image is identified below.

build token for kaduf-fajog: htk14_defebc173dacf1